Message type: E = Error
Message class: /SCWM/TW_UI -
Message number: 039
Message text: Warehouse number changed; old query results invalidated

/SCWM/TW_UI039 Warehouse number changed; old query results invalidated
typically occurs in the SAP Extended Warehouse Management (EWM) module. This message indicates that the warehouse number has been changed in the user interface, which invalidates any previous query results that were based on the old warehouse number.Cause:
- Warehouse Number Change: The user has changed the warehouse number in the application, which leads to the invalidation of any previously fetched data or query results.
- User Interface Behavior: The system is designed to ensure that the data displayed is relevant to the current context (i.e., the selected warehouse number). When the warehouse number changes, the system needs to refresh the data to reflect the new context.
Solution:
- Refresh the Query: After changing the warehouse number, you should refresh the query or re-execute the action that you were performing. This will fetch the relevant data for the new warehouse number.
- Reopen the Application: If refreshing does not resolve the issue, try closing and reopening the application or the specific transaction to reset the context.
- Check for Filters: Ensure that any filters or selections you have applied are still valid for the new warehouse number. Adjust them as necessary.
